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Hooton to Lewes start from as little as £46.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Hooton to Lewes start from £96.70 one way, or £138.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Hooton to Lewes are available for £200.10 one way, or £400.20 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Hooton Station

Hooton Station has an array of amenities to accommodate your travel needs. The ticket office operates extended hours from 05:24 to 00:27 Monday through Saturday and 07:29 to 00:27 on Sundays, making it convenient for early birds and night owls. Although there aren't ticket machines, collecting pre-purchased tickets at the office streamline the process. Accessibility is a priority with step-free access available across the station, complemented by ramps for train access and tactile paving.

The station offers adequate seating areas and waiting rooms, though there’s no first-class lounge. Need to grab a quick refreshment? Vending machines serve cold drinks, but there aren’t any shops or ATMs onsite. Cyclists benefit from secure storage options for their bikes with a capacity of 54 spaces, with options to reserve online via Merseyrail's website.

Facilities and Services Available

Lewes Train Station is well-equipped with facilities to ensure your journey starts smoothly. The ticket office operates daily with hours tailored to accommodate travelers: weekdays from 06:30 until 20:45, Saturdays until 20:20, and Sundays from 07:30 until 19:15. For added convenience, ticket machines are available for both standard and accessible use, allowing you to collect pre-purchased tickets with ease.

In terms of accessibility, the station offers some step-free access, with Category B2 designation due to steep ramps and lifts to other platforms. Assistance is readily available from the ticket office, and staff help can be arranged upon request. Enhanced safety measures such as CCTV and help points are also in place, offering peace of mind while you navigate the station. Although there's no waiting room office, you can find seating areas to relax while awaiting your train.

Tantalizing Transport Links

Whether you're exploring Lewes itself or venturing further afield, the station's transport links make travel convenient. A taxi rank located just outside the main entrance offers hassle-free onward journeys. While the station does not provide cycle hire facilities, it does have ample bicycle storage, accommodating up to 236 bikes, ensuring ample space for cyclists commuting or exploring the surrounding areas.
